Abstract

We demonstrate all-optical carrier recovery exploring a stimulated Brillouin laser (SBL) in a high-Q whispering-gallery-mode microcavity, to achieve coherent data detection without requiring an independent local oscillator laser. An ultra-high optical signal-to-noise ratio better than 70 dB is achieved for the recovered carrier, thanks to the fact that the generated SBL counter-propagates with the incoming data signal and experiences high SBS efficiency. High-frequency stability is obtained between the recovered carrier tone and the original data signal, enabling high-performance coherent detection without the need of electrical frequency drift compensation. This Letter offers a low complexity, high energy efficiency, and high robust carrier recovery solution.
